Subject: Encoding detection fix ready for the Saltbird release

Team — the fix for mis-detected uploads is merged. Previously, UTF-16 text files without a BOM were treated as Latin-1 and garbled in preview. We now sample the first 4KB and score candidate encodings before falling back. QA signed off this morning. For the release notes, the validated build is below.

session token of yageg-kagap = htk9_89026285c

Key Ceremony Checklist — Item 7: Deep-Link Signing

Hey plugin folks — before your Quillhop plugin can register custom deep-link routes, the routing keys get blessed at our quarterly key ceremony. Bring your route manifest, double-check the scheme prefixes, and make sure your fallback URLs resolve on both app stores' review builds. Once the ceremony wraps, you'll need to unseal the shared routing keystore to pull your signed manifest. The unseal step asks for the recovery passphrase, which is provided immediately below.

unlock words, bawef-kahap: sorax-sorir-quenys-aldok

## Tailing logs with `snoopctl`

Use `snoopctl tail` against the Harkness aggregator, not the raw brokers. Default buffer is small; bump it for busy services. Kill stale sessions before the sync demo or the aggregator throttles everyone. The tool reads its settings from the shared profile, which currently contains the following.

config for bahop-baduf:
[kasion]
team = lamath
access_code = ac_d807e5
host = kasion.paliqcloud.corp
port = 4000
owner = julix.tamvan
peer = frair.qorvelsoft.local

Hey Marit — handing over the Pinwick wiki access layer before I head out. Plugin authors keep tripping on the role model: editors can't grant page-level roles, only space admins can, and the API silently no-ops otherwise. I've documented the role names in the plugin SDK page. If your plugin needs to check permissions, use the capability endpoint, not the role list. The gateway expects the settings below on every deploy.

settings of bageg-fajef:
DRUATH_HOST=druath.tolvaqsys.internal
DRUATH_PORT=9090